Disappointed to say as a regular customer of Red Lobster since 1974 I hardly ever go there anymore. Reasons being your upper level management keeps making unpopular changes to the menu. Whoever is making these unpopular decisions needs to be terminated. This all started during and continued after Covid 19. For example; Didn't offer blue cheese salad dressing. Discontinued Sailors Platter. Which was one of your more popular lunch items. Starting charging for bacon bits on baked potatoes. REALLY? Guarantee your competitors across the street don't. You know who I'm talking about. Eventually someone in corporate wised up and changed the menu back somewhat except for charging for bacon bits and managed to find some blue cheese dressing for God's sake. Now you've started charging for salads even on entrées. Really? I can tell these unpopular decisions have effected your bottom line. Better get with the program before you have to start shuttering restaurants.
